Dr. Farzad Pashmforoush 🎓 is an Associate Professor at the University of Maragheh, specializing in Mechanical Engineering. With a Ph.D. from Amirkabir University of Technology (2015), his expertise spans composite materials, finite element analysis, artificial intelligence, and non-destructive testing. His research contributions, recognized with 411 citations and an h-index of 9 📊, focus on damage identification, numerical modeling, and advanced manufacturing techniques. Dr. Pashmforoush has authored numerous high-impact publications 📑 and continues to push the boundaries of mechanical engineering and material sciences with innovative methodologies. 🚀

Research Focus

Dr. Pashmforoush’s research spans multiple domains of mechanical and material sciences 🏗️. His work on composite materials explores damage identification and characterization using advanced acoustic emission techniques 🎧. He employs finite element modeling (FEM) for fracture mechanics simulations 🖥️ and integrates artificial intelligence and deep learning 🤖 for autonomous damage recognition in composite structures. His studies also delve into non-destructive testing (NDT), optical glass finishing, and nanocomposite material analysis 🧪. His research aims to enhance the durability, performance, and sustainability of advanced engineering materials 🚀, bridging the gap between experimental mechanics and AI-driven simulations.
